News: Deep Silver and Comcept are bringing Mighty No. 9 to market as a digital title as well as a physical retail release later this year.



”Mighty

Deep Silver has revealed that they have partnered with Comcept to release Mighty No. 9 both physically and digitally. Created by Keiji Inafune, the "father of Mega Man," Comcept and Japanese co-developer Inti Creates, Mighty No. 9 will be available on September 15, 2015 in the Americas and on September 18, 2015 worldwide. The game will be available as a digital download as well as physical retail version for Xbox One, PlayStation 4 and Wii U from Nintendo as well as digital only on Xbox 360, PlayStation 3, PC, Linux and Mac. Portable versions for PlayStation Vita and Nintendo 3DS will be released digitally at a later date.

The partnership enables comcept to not only broaden the audience for Mighty No. 9 by bringing the game to retail, but also provides them with additional resources to add significant value for the 67,226 backers and new players alike. This includes:

  • ’Ray’ DLC - An all-new stage including an epic battle with Beck's rival Ray that, upon completion, unlocks Ray as a playable character for the entire main game, adding unique skills and all-new gameplay mechanics. The stage will be available as additional downloadable content, adding huge replay value. This extra content will be included in all retail editions and will be provided free to all Kickstarter backers of the project, upon release of the game.

  • Voice-over Support - Japanese and French voice-overs have been recorded and will be added to all versions of the game alongside the already planned English VO.

  • Localized versions - Deep Silver will provide localized versions with subtitles in English, Spanish, French, Italian, German, Russian, Polish and Brazilian Portuguese languages.


  • While Comcept remains the owner of the Mighty No. 9 brand, the two companies will join forces to bring the game to market. Deep Silver will spearhead sales and marketing efforts for the game.

    "This is a great opportunity for Comcept: The partnership enables us to deliver Mighty No. 9 to a wider audience while adding some great extra value to the game," says Keiji Inafune, CEO, Comcept. "We are confident that the extra content will be worth the wait."

    "The incredibly successful Kickstarter campaign for Mighty No. 9 through Keiji Inafune and his team has shown how huge their fan base is and how much anticipation there is for a true spiritual successor of classic side-scrolling action games. Deep Silver is proud to publish this game and help Comcept in bringing their vision to life," said Klemens Kundratitz, CEO, Deep Silver.

    For those who might not be familiar with Mighty No. 9, the premise is below:

    ”Created by Keiji Inafune and an all-star team of veteran devs, Mighty No. 9 is a challenging side-scrolling action game that transforms the feel of 8 and 16-bit classics, as players remember them, into a fresh modern-day classic.

    In the year 20XX, breakthroughs in robotic technology have ushered in a new era of peace & prosperity. Violence is confined to the Battle Coliseum, where robot combatants face off in spectacular duels. Dr. White created 9 robot siblings known as the "Mighty Numbers", who were the most popular and powerful team of robots in the Battle Coliseum and always in the top ranks. But, during one competition there was a cyber-attack, infecting them with a computer virus causing them to become crazed and rampant. You play as Beck, the 9th in a line of powerful robots, and the only one not infected by the mysterious computer virus that caused mechanized creatures the world over to go berserk.

    Run, jump, blast and transform your way through 9 initial stages (plus 3 later stages) which you can tackle in any order you choose, using weapons and abilities stolen from your enemies, in order to take down your fellow Mighty Number robots and to confront the final evil that threatens the planet!”
